What is the California Lease Agreement?
The California Lease Agreement is a crucial legal document utilized in residential rental agreements. It serves as a binding contract outlining the terms agreed upon by both landlord and tenant. Essential details included in the agreement encompass the rental property address and the specified rent amount.
For the agreement to be valid, signatures from both parties are mandatory, reflecting their acceptance of the terms outlined within the document.
Purpose and Benefits of the California Lease Agreement
This lease agreement is essential for establishing legal protection for both landlords and tenants. It defines the rights and responsibilities of each party, creating a clear understanding of the rental relationship.
By clearly outlining terms and conditions, the California Lease Agreement helps reduce potential disputes, fostering a smoother rental process and setting detailed expectations.
Key Features of the California Lease Agreement
The agreement includes various fillable fields that landlords and tenants must complete. Key elements of the document feature information on the lease term, payment conditions, and the delegated responsibilities for maintenance and repairs.
These components ensure all parties have a comprehensive understanding of their obligations and rights under the lease.

Is notarization required for the California Lease Agreement?
No, notarization is not required for the California Lease Agreement. However, both parties must sign the document to ensure its validity.
